SAFETY INFORMATION

• Understand the operation of all controls and learn how to stop
the engine quickly in case of emergency. Make sure the operator
receives adequate instruction before operating the equipment.
• Do not allow children to operate the engine. Keep children and
pets away from the area of operation.
• Your engine's exhaust contains poisonous carbon monoxide.
Do not run the engine without adequate ventilation, and never
run the engine indoors.
• The engine and exhaust become very hot during operation.
Keep the engine away from buildings and other equipment
during operation. Keep flammable materials away, and do not
place anything on the engine while it is running.
• This engine is designed for general machine use. Never attempt
to use it for another purpose, such as to power an automobile or
motorcycle.

SAFETY LABEL LOCATION

This label warns you of potential hazards that can cause serious
injury. Read it carefully.
If the label comes off or becomes hard to read, contact your
servicing dealer for replacement.
